On Wed, 3 Feb 1999, Rich Thompson wrote:

I actually went and purchased a bungee chopper (8202) just to create a
bungee launcher for the Lego counter-weight pieces. The 9v motors don't wind
the bungee cord too well without some extreme gearing to increase torque but
they really get the weights moving fast enough to destroy most Lego
constructs (walls, etc.) and they seriously damage technic creations
too...so far nothing has broken (luckily) but don't stand in front of this
dangerous cannon. I will eventually post pictures of this after I finish
create a complete working version.

Here's a tip... if you can find the old Blaster, rather than the Chopper,
it's a much sturdier projecti... er, I mean, car.  The Chopper has some
serious weak links in the frame.  If you must use the Chopper, I suspect
the alternate model is better.

If you have a good quantity of Blasters or Choppers, could you make a
magazine for your launcher?

Here's another free idea for anyone making a bot for the arena battles: a
loose bungee cord could wreak serious havoc.  Remember the Battle of Hoth!
